Driving Directions
From I-495 South
Take exit 39 to Rte. 133W. Follow Rte. 133W for approximately 4 miles to Rte. 38N (Nesmith Street.) Turn right onto Rte. 38N and turn left at the next stoplight (E. Merrimack Street.) The theatre is three blocks down on the right.
From I-93 North or South
Merge onto I-495S via exit 44B. From I-495S, take exit 39 to Rte. 133W. Follow Rte. 133W for approximately 4 miles to Rte. 38N (Nesmith Street.) Turn right onto Rte. 38N and turn left at the next stoplight (E. Merrimack Street.) The theatre is three blocks down on the right.
From Rte. 3 and I-495 North
Get on the Lowell Connector (from Rte. 3, take exit 30A-B, from I-495N, take exit 35C). Take the Connector to the end, turn left onto Gorham Street, follow through 3 lights and continue straight onto Central Street. At Market Street light, bear right onto Prescott Street. At the next stoplight turn right onto E. Merrimack Street. The theatre is approximately 1/3 mile down on your left.
Commuter Rail
Visit MBTA for train schedules or to plan a customized itinerary. From Boston to Lowell’s Gallagher Terminal, take the Lowell Line from North Station. MRT is a short cab ride from the station, or use the Lowell Regional Transit Authority’s Downtown Circulator (Monday-Saturday). Visit LRTA for Lowell bus schedules. IMPORTANT: Trains and buses do not always leave Lowell before the end of a show. Feel free to call the Box Office at 978-654-4678 to find out when the show ends and check the MBTA and LRTA schedules!

Accessible Parking, Seating & Restrooms
Accessible Parking
The City of Lowell provides limited amounts of handicap parking spaces on Merrimack Street that are a short walk from the theatre. MRT’s Liberty Hall is accessible by a ramp located to the left of our entrance. There is a circular drop-off drive next to the ramp (pictured) where patrons can be dropped off at the building.
Accessible Seating
The front row of the orchestra can be accessed without using stairs. Wheelchair-accessible and companion seating is available in the front row of the orchestra section and can be purchased by notifying the Enterprise Bank Box Office when purchasing tickets. There is no elevator in MRT’s Liberty Hall and the balcony section of the theatre can only be accessed by using the stairs.
Accessible Restrooms
MRT has accessible restroom facilities.
Assistive Listening Devices
MRT is equipped with an FM hearing enhancement system. Wireless headphones are available to patrons at every performance. Please request listening devices, free of charge, through the box office upon your arrival.
Service Animals
Service animals that are trained to provide services or tasks for guests with disabilities are permitted.
Vision
There is no obstructed view in Liberty Hall unless otherwise noted. We provide large print programs at every production, and you can pick one up at the concessions bar.
Free Lot Parking
Immaculate Conception Church Lowell generously offers FREE parking to MRT patrons. Their lot is located directly next to Liberty Hall.
Location: 144 East Merrimack St., Lowell
Indicated as ** on the map
Parking may be limited during mass times: Saturdays at 4:00 PM and Sundays at 8:00 AM, 10:00 AM, and 12:00 PM.
Please note that during the Wednesday 2:00 PM performances, this location is unavailable for parking. We recommend parking at Lower Locks Parking Garage and walking through Middlesex Community College Campus to access the theatre.

MRT rarely cancels performances due to bad weather. However, if you feel that you are unable to safely attend because of weather, you can contact the Box Office (978-654-4678) to select a different performance with no exchange fee. If you exchange for a higher-priced performance or seat, an upgrade cost will apply.
In the rare event that a performance is cancelled, a notice will be posted on our website and Facebook page, and the Box Office will contact everyone with tickets to that performance.
